FC Barcelona finds itself in a promising position in this season’s Champions League, with the potential to secure substantial earnings from a successful group stage campaign.

Favorable Group Draw

Unlike previous years, Barca’s draw in Group H, featuring opponents like Royal Antwerp, Porto, and Shakhtar Donetsk, appears favorable. The club has a strong chance of winning all six group games, which translates to €2.8 million ($3 million) per victory.

Financial Rewards

  • Competing in the group stage alone brings in €15.64 million ($16.7 million).
  • A historical ranking reward of €34.11 million ($36.5 million) awaits Barca for their performance over the past decade.
  • Advancing to the last 16, a primary goal for head coach Xavi Hernandez, would secure an additional €9.6 million ($10.2 million).

Potential Earnings

Should FC Barcelona win all six group games, their total earnings could reach a substantial €76.05 million ($81.3 million). This financial boost arrives at a crucial time when the club faces challenges related to Financial Fair Play limits.

Impact on Winter Signings

The influx of funds could significantly impact Barca’s ability to make winter signings. It may also help ensure the planned arrival of Brazilian teen sensation Vitor Roque from Athletico Paranaense in January 2024.
